You are not just running Windows inside a virtual machine to do this. The only versions of Windows that will run on Apple Silicon are the Arm64 beta versions of Windows, which include an x86 to ARM interpreter for legacy Windows x86 software, which is a further roadblock to the games running well.

This isn't an indictment of gaming on Apple Silicon, as it would pose a similar issue to gaming on Windows 10 or 11 equipped computers that are equipped with ARM processors like Snapdragons, or even the Microsoft Surface Pro X with Microsoft's SQ1 or SQ2 processors (both use ARM instruction sets).

It would be nice for developers to move their development processes forward to start to handle the future of computing beyond phones and tablets - ARM will soon be in most laptops and desktops because the instruction set allows for a lot better thermal performance in a given configuration, and is showing to be able to scale to high-compute intensiveness.

This is disingenuous to the point of absurdity. On top of the fact that you would need to be running an ARM version of Windows and the fact that everything you do is through an emulation and translation layer, Parallels itself can only allocate a maximum of 2GB of VRAM, and it doesn't handle graphics APIs particularly well (try playing anything using Vulkan through Parallels, I dare you!).

You have absolutely no idea what proportion of your tests are the results of Apple Silicon issues or Parallels issues, but you certainly don't let that stop you! Your 'article' as woefully ill-equipped to convey any useful information at all, considering how myopic the conclusions reached are.

All gamers would have simply installed windows on the MacBook Pro on a second partition, that's how its always been done.
Unfortunately that isn't currently possible on the new M1 macs. Parallels or Crossover/Wine are the only way to play Windows games. The arm version of Windows 11 is only licensed by Microsoft for native installation on systems with a Qualcomm CPU. Until that changes, boot camp on M1 Macs won't be an option. Even when the exclusivity deal expires (and it could well be another couple of years) proper boot camp support would require Apple to release a Windows driver for the M1 GPU, which isn't at all guaranteed, especially as most WIndows apps apart from games run just fine in a VM.
